Overview
Renewable energy is the shining star in the fight against climate change, offering a promising alternative to pollution-heavy fossil fuels. Harnessing the sun, wind, water, earth, and biomass, these energy sources naturally replenish, making them sustainable and eco-friendly. The benefits are clear: less air pollution and a reduction in harmful greenhouse gases, making our planet healthier.
However, renewable energy isnβt without its challenges. The scale of energy production from renewables like solar and wind can't yet match that of fossil fuels, and the ecological impact of installations, such as wind farms and hydroelectric dams, needs careful consideration. Moreover, the intermittent nature of these energy sources means that energy storage solutions, like batteries, are vital yet costly.
The silver lining? Advances in technology may soon tip the balance in favor of renewables, lowering costs and increasing efficiency. With increased adoption, we could see a major decline in fossil fuel reliance, potentially mitigating the effects of climate change and setting us on a sustainable path forward.

Renewable Energy 101 | National Geographic Transcription
00:00 - 00:30 around the world renewable energy use is on the rise and these alternative energy sources could hold the key to combating climate change [Music] what is renewable energy renewable energy is generated from sources that naturally replenish themselves and never run out the most common sources are solar wind
00:30 - 01:00 hydro geothermal and biomass over 80 percent of the total energy consumed by humans is derived from fossil fuels however renewables are the fastest growing source of energy in the world renewable energy has many benefits first it can combat climate change because it creates no direct greenhouse gas emissions the only emissions that they produce are indirect meaning those
01:00 - 01:30 that result from manufacturing parts installation operation and maintenance but even those are minimal second renewable energy can decrease pollution and therefore reduce threats to our health wind solar and hydroelectric systems create no air pollution emissions and geothermal and biomass energy systems emissions are much lower than non-renewable energy sources
01:30 - 02:00 third renewable energy is a reliable source of power because renewable energy sources are well renewable they will never run out once built renewable facilities cost very little to operate and the fuel is often free as a result renewable energy prices tend to be stable over time while renewable energy has many advantages it is not without downsides
02:00 - 02:30 it is difficult for renewable energy sources to generate power on the same large scale as fossil fuels building wind farms and dams can disrupt wildlife and migration patterns and lead to ecological destruction both solar and wind energy are intermittent they only generate power while the sun is shining or while the wind is blowing batteries can store excess energy for later use however they are often costly
02:30 - 03:00 while renewable energy presents some challenges it also offers an environmentally friendly alternative to the greenhouse gas emissions and pollution of fossil fuels and as advances in technology make renewable energy more accessible affordable and efficient and end to climate change could be within our reach [Music]
